    Doubt the first one is available from the coup any more. It was originally released around this time last year under the title "Lost ABC SCREENER". This is what was used by Touchstone to sell the programme to overseas stations (Ch4 bought it on this basis, after viewing it and the Desperate Housewives screener. The DH screener even had a different cast for many key roles!)

    But the Lost screener is not really that different at all, bar some music which looks like it came from stock material. They would have changed that because it wouldn't have been possible to legally broadcast it without the stock music rights. They probably just didn't spend money hiring a composer for a test pilot. When it was commissioned into a series, they hired a music guy and did new stuff. They probably redid Rosseau's transmission to include lines about the "Black Rock" and similar pointers. But the end "They're dead... it killed them..." lines are the same. Reshuffling scenes was probably to quicken the pace, or to give longer scenes priority in Part II so the on-screen credits could be included there.

    Interestingly, in the main cast credits at the very beginning, Emile De Ravin is listed as "Guest Starring" suggesting she was not originally meant to be a recurring character. (Of course, long before the pilot was filmed, neither was Jack. He was originally to die in place of the pilot 20 minutes in to demonstrate to viewers that this show could - and would - do anything to its characters!)

    Another interesting fact was Michael Keaton was originally asked to play Jack! But turned it down!
    Hollywood actor MICHAEL KEATON snubbed an offer to star in hit American television show LOST - because his personal life's too busy to accommodate a heavy workload.

    Keaton says that "Lost" creator J.J. Abrams approached him about the possibility of playing the character of "Dr. Jack Shepard." "He told me what 'Lost' was and I thought it was a really intriguing idea," says Keaton.

    Keaton says he was thinking about doing it until Abrams called to let him know that "Dr. Jack Shepard," who was slated to die in the first episode of the original pilot, would instead be a series regular. "I said, 'I'll seriously consider it, send me the script,'" says Keaton. "He said, 'No, we're keeping the guy alive,' and I said, 'Oh, ok, well I can't do that.'"

    Despite the success of "Lost," Keaton says he knows he made the right decision. "I wouldn't do it if the guy was going to be in the show every week," he says. "An hour show every week... I've got stuff to do, I've got a life to lead. When would I fish?"
